An original 'KQN vs kqn' mate in 3 chess puzzle or problem (whichever you wish to call it) composed by Chesthetica using the approach known as the DSNS from the sub-field of AI, computational creativity. The program can compose problems that may otherwise take decades, centuries or even longer for human composers to think of, or to arise in a real game. Depending on the type and complexity of the problem desired, a single instance of Chesthetica running on a desktop computer can probably generate anywhere between one and ten problems per hour.
8/8/8/8/1k6/2NQ4/3K4/1qn5 w - - 0 1
White to Play and Mate in 3
